
Turbo S54 BMW E30 Drift Car
This 1989 BMW 325i was built by Red Baron Racing in Santa Rosa, California for Formula Drift Pro 2. The car features a powerful 3.2 L S54 inline-six engine with upgraded internals by VAC Motorsports, now equipped with a Precision 6870 turbocharger producing 940 hp. The unique livery features a riveted metal look and Snoopy on the roof, thanks to driver Donovan Brockway's connection to the Schulz Family. It includes a Samsonas Motorsports sequential transmission, Clutch Masters FX850 twin-disc clutch, and Speedway Engineering quick change rear end.
